The Heating Film For New Energy Vehicles Market is projected to grow by USD 5.67 billion at a CAGR of 7.15% by 2032.

KEY MARKET STATISTICS
Base Year [2024] USD 3.26 billion
Estimated Year [2025] USD 3.50 billion
Forecast Year [2032] USD 5.67 billion
CAGR (%) 7.15%

Framing the role of advanced heating film technologies in modern electric vehicle thermal management, occupant comfort, and system-level integration strategies

Heating film systems have emerged as a pivotal enabler of occupant comfort, battery performance optimization, and energy management in new energy vehicles. By integrating thin, flexible heating films into cabins and thermal management circuits, manufacturers address the dual challenge of maintaining user comfort while preserving driving range under cold conditions. This introduction frames the sector through the lens of material innovation, system integration, and evolving user expectations, establishing the core themes that shape competitive dynamics across the value chain.

Transitioning from nascent demonstrations to production-grade modules, heating films now intersect with electric vehicle architecture, battery thermal management strategies, and interior design considerations. Their adoption reflects broader industry priorities: minimizing energy draw from traction batteries, complying with safety standards, and differentiating vehicles through perceived comfort and quick responsiveness. The following sections build on this foundation, mapping the technological shifts, policy influences, segmentation nuances, and regional priorities that collectively determine adoption pathways and strategic opportunities.

How converging advances in materials science, control electronics, and regulatory demands are remapping supplier competitiveness and OEM integration priorities

The landscape for heating film in new energy vehicles is shifting rapidly as multiple disruptive forces converge. Advances in carbon-based materials, graphene formulations, and refined polyester substrates are raising performance ceilings while reducing weight and complexity. These material innovations, paired with increasingly sophisticated control electronics, enable more granular thermal management that reduces parasitic energy losses and integrates with vehicle energy management systems.

Concurrently, design expectations and regulatory attention have evolved. Consumers now demand rapid cabin conditioning and seamless defogging that do not compromise driving range, and OEMs pursue lightweight, low-power solutions to meet those expectations. At the same time, safety standards, supplier qualification regimes, and component traceability requirements have intensified, encouraging consolidation and higher barriers to entry. As a result, suppliers that can combine validated thermal performance, scalable manufacturing, and systems-level integration support find themselves best positioned to capture long-term OEM relationships. The cumulative effect of these shifts is a market environment where material science advances, control sophistication, and supply reliability determine who wins in the next generation of electric and fuel cell vehicle platforms.

Assessing how recent tariff measures are reshaping supply chain footprints, sourcing decisions, and supplier investment strategies for components entering the United States

The tariff landscape announced for 2025 has introduced clear commercial friction that reshapes sourcing decisions and supplier strategies for heating film components destined for the United States market. Tariff measures increase landed costs for imports and compel suppliers and OEMs to reassess supply chain footprints, contractual terms, and inventory strategies. In response, firms are prioritizing near-shoring, dual-sourcing, and longer-term supplier qualification to stabilize margins and production continuity.

Beyond immediate cost pressures, tariffs affect where suppliers choose to invest in local manufacturing and technical support capabilities. Where tariffs raise the threshold for competitive pricing, some producers accelerate investments in domestic capacity or partner with regional manufacturers to maintain access to U.S. OEM programs. Meanwhile, OEM procurement teams evaluate total landed cost and time-to-production, favoring suppliers that can demonstrate local assembly capability, robust quality assurance, and clear compliance documentation. For smaller suppliers without the scale to localize, tariffs increase commercial risk and often redirect efforts toward aftermarket channels in less-protected regions or toward technology licensing that avoids direct component exports.

With tariffs adding a structural layer to cost models, the commercial implications extend beyond pricing. Strategic decisions now weigh geopolitical exposure, supplier resilience, and the ability to provide aftermarket support. Firms that proactively adapt their manufacturing footprints, contractual protection mechanisms, and inventory strategies reduce supply disruption risk and protect customer relationships in a more protectionist trade environment.

Detailed segmentation analysis that connects material choices, application demands, vehicle platforms, sales channels, and heating technologies to supplier differentiation and integration risk

Segment analysis reveals distinct performance expectations, design trade-offs, and commercial pathways across material types, applications, vehicle types, sales channels, and technology variants. Based on Material Type, the market is studied across Carbon Fiber Film, Graphene Film, and PET Film, where Carbon Fiber Film subdivides into Non-Woven Carbon Fiber and Woven Carbon Fiber; each material class brings different thermal conductivities, mechanical flexibility, and manufacturing readiness that influence integration complexity and durability profiles. Based on Application, the market is studied across Battery Preheating, Seat Heating, Steering Wheel Heating, and Windshield Defogging, with Seat Heating further studied across Backrest Heating and Cushion Heating; these applications impose different cycle profiles, power budgets, and control requirements that affect material selection and safety validation. Based on Vehicle Type, the market is studied across Battery Electric Vehicle, Fuel Cell Electric Vehicle, and Plug-In Hybrid Electric Vehicle, while Battery Electric Vehicle is further studied across Commercial Battery Electric Vehicle and Passenger Battery Electric Vehicle; vehicle architecture determines thermal management priorities and the value proposition of preheating versus in-use cabin heating. Based on Sales Channel, the market is studied across Aftermarket and Original Equipment Manufacturer, with Aftermarket further studied across Offline Channel and Online Channel; channel dynamics affect product specifications, warranty expectations, and service models. Based on Technology Type, the market is studied across Electric Resistance Heating, Metal Film Heating, and Positive Temperature Coefficient Heating, with Electric Resistance Heating further studied across Film Heating and Wire Heating; these technology distinctions drive control complexity, power efficiency, and safety considerations.

Understanding these segmentation layers clarifies where premium pricing, rapid adoption, or niche specialization are most likely. Material choices correlate to application demands; for example, graphene formulations can target fast-response defogging, while woven carbon fiber suits long-life seat heating. Application-level priorities shape certification pathways and supplier selection; battery preheating demands collaboration with battery system integrators, while seat heating emphasizes occupant comfort metrics and failure-mode analysis. Vehicle type distinctions influence procurement cycles and approval lead times, and channel segmentation dictates after-sales obligations and marketing approaches. Technology type choices ultimately affect manufacturability and the ability to meet OEM safety and durability standards, creating clear vectors for strategic positioning across the value chain.

Regional strategic priorities and operational imperatives that influence manufacturing footprints, certification timelines, and commercial models across global markets

Regional dynamics introduce divergent priorities for adoption, regulation, and supplier presence that determine go-to-market strategies. In the Americas, emphasis rests on domestic sourcing resilience, crash and electrical safety certification alignment, and integration with large-scale commercial vehicle programs; suppliers that demonstrate localized manufacturing or robust regional distribution capabilities more readily satisfy OEM qualification cycles and fleet procurement requirements. In Europe, Middle East & Africa, regulatory emphasis on recyclability, occupant safety, and material origin traceability shapes component specifications, while strong engineering partnerships with European OEMs favor suppliers that can sustain multi-tier validation and long-term support commitments. In Asia-Pacific, high-volume production capability, cost-competitive manufacturing, and rapid technology iteration dominate, supported by close proximity to major battery and vehicle OEMs; suppliers that pair manufacturing scale with agile R&D cycles find it easier to secure early design wins and series production contracts.

Across these regions, climatic conditions and usage patterns also influence solution design. Cold-climate markets prioritize battery preheating and rapid windshield defogging, while temperate markets emphasize occupant comfort and luxury integrations. Regional partnerships, trade policy, and infrastructure maturity further determine whether suppliers pursue local assembly, licensing models, or export-led distribution. As a result, a differentiated regional strategy that aligns manufacturing footprint, certification timelines, and commercial models to local OEM priorities yields tangible advantages in customer responsiveness and program capture.

Competitive and partnership dynamics that determine which suppliers can transition heating film technologies from prototype validation to automotive-grade production and long-term OEM collaboration

Competitive dynamics in the heating film sector reflect a mix of specialized material innovators, component manufacturers scaling for automotive-grade production, and vertically integrated suppliers that combine materials, heating elements, and control electronics. Leading organizations differentiate through proven durability, validated safety testing, and the ability to provide integration support during vehicle development cycles. Suppliers with deep materials expertise can accelerate performance improvements, while those with established automotive supply chains more readily meet OEM qualification and logistics requirements.

Partnerships and strategic alliances play a central role in moving technologies from prototype to production. Collaboration between material scientists, thermal engineers, and OEM system integrators shortens validation timelines and reduces technical risk. At the same time, firms that invest in quality management systems, component traceability, and lifecycle support strengthen long-term relationships with automakers and tier-one suppliers. For new entrants, pathway-to-market often requires demonstration projects, robust warranty programs, and the capacity to support both original equipment and aftermarket channels. Ultimately, success hinges on aligning technical performance, manufacturing readiness, and the commercial capability to support multi-region supply and warranty obligations.
